Create Food and Water
Conjuration (Creation) 10 minutes SRD
None - No APeace 3, Arc 3, Clr 3, Creation 3, Feast 3, Hlr 3, Sin-G 3 V, S
1 day; see text Close 24 hours
Effect: Food and water to sustain three humans or one horse/level for 24 hours

Feeds three humans (or one horse)/level.

The food that this spell creates is simple fare of your choice highly nourishing, if rather bland. Food so created decays and becomes inedible within 24 hours, although it can be kept fresh for another 24 hours by casting a purify food and water spell on it. The water created by this spell is just like clean rain water, and it doesn't go bad as the food does.

Cure Serious Wounds
Conjuration (Healing) [Positive] 1 standard action SRD
Will half (harmless); see text - Yes (harmless); see text Adp 3, APeace 3, Arc 3, Blk 3, Brd 3, BVal 3, ChamGwyn 4, Clr 3, Drd 4, EmBarachiel 3, Healing 3, Hlr 3, HotD 3, Pal 4, Rgr 4, Shu 3 V, S
Instant Touch General
Target: Creature touched

Cures 3d8 damage +1/level (max +15).

When laying your hand upon a living creature, you channel positive energy that cures 3d8 points of damage +1 point per caster level (maximum +15).

Since undead are powered by negative energy, this spell deals damage to them instead of curing their wounds. An undead creature can apply spell resistance, and can attempt a Will save to take half damage.

Neutralize Poison
Conjuration (Healing) 1 standard action SRD
Will negates (harmless, object) - Yes (harmless, object) Adp 3, APeace 4, Arc 4, Brd 4, BVal 3, ChamGwyn 4, Clr 4, Drd 3, Feast 4, Hlr 3, Pal 4, Rgr 3, Shu 4 V, S, M/DF
10 min./level Touch 1 hour
Target: Creature or object of up to 1 cu. ft./level touched

Immunizes subject against poison, detoxifies venom in or on subject.

You detoxify any sort of venom in the creature or object touched. A poisoned creature suffers no additional effects from the poison, and any temporary effects are ended, but the spell does not reverse instantaneous effects, such as hit point damage, temporary ability damage, or effects that don't go away on their own.

The creature is immune to any poison it is exposed to during the duration of the spell. Unlike with delay poison, such effects aren't postponed until after the duration the creature need not make any saves against poison effects applied to it during the length of the spell.

This spell can instead neutralize the poison in a poisonous creature or object for the duration of the spell, at the caster's option.

Remove Curse
Abjuration 1 standard action SRD
Will negates (harmless) - Yes (harmless) Adp 3, APeace 3, Arc 3, Brd 3, ChamGwyn 3, Clr 3, EmBarachiel 3, Exorcism 3, Hlr 3, Pal 3, Shu 3, Sor/Wiz 4, Wuj 3 V, S
Instant Touch General
Target: Creature or item touched

Frees object or person from curse.

Remove curse instantaneously removes all curses on an object or a creature. Remove curse does not remove the curse from a cursed shield, weapon, or suit of armor, although the spell typically enables the creature afflicted with any such cursed item to remove and get rid of it. Certain special curses may not be countered by this spell or may be countered only by a caster of a certain level or higher.

Remove curse counters and dispels bestow curse.

Restoration (M)
Conjuration (Healing) 3 rounds SRD
Will negates (harmless) - Yes (harmless) Adp 4, APeace 4, Arc 4, BVal 4, ChamGwyn 4, Clr 4, Hlr 3, HotD 4, Pal 4, Shu 4 V, S, M
Instant Touch General
Target: Creature Touched
Materials: Diamond dust worth 100 gp that is sprinkled over the target.

Restores level and ability score drains.

This spell dispels negative levels and restores one experience level to a creature who has had a level drained. The drained level is restored only if the time since the creature lost the level is equal to or less than one day per caster level. A character who has a level restored by restoration has exactly the minimum number of experience points necessary to restore him or her to his or her previous level.

Restoration cures all temporary ability damage, and it restores all points permanently drained from a single ability score (your choice if more than one is drained). It also eliminates any fatigue or exhaustion suffered by the target.

Restoration does not restore levels or Constitution points lost due to death.

Status
Divination 1 standard action SRD
Will negates (harmless) - Yes (harmless) APeace 2, Arc 2, Clr 2, Community 2, Hlr 3 V, S
1 hour/level Touch 24 hours
Targets: One living creature touched per three levels

Monitors condition, position of allies.

When you need to keep track of comrades who may get separated, status allows you to mentally monitor their relative positions and general condition. You are aware of direction and distance to the creatures and any conditions affecting them: unharmed, wounded, disabled, staggered, unconscious, dying, nauseated, panicked, stunned, poisoned, diseased, confused, or the like. Once the spell has been cast upon the subjects, the distance between them and the caster does not affect the spell as long as they are on the same plane of existence. If a subject leaves the plane, or if it dies, the spell ceases to function for it.
